The leadership story of Sue Farrington Smith MBE

Sue Farrington Smith MBE

Siv Vangen interviewed OU alumna Sue Farrington Smith MBE, Chief Executive of the Milton Keynes-based Brain Tumour Research, to chronicle her life, career and how she became the leader of a multi-million pound charitable organisation.

The Professor of Collaborative Leadership conducted three face-to-face in-depth interviews with Sue, covering a range of topics and particularly concerning the inspiration for her fantastic fundraising efforts which date back to the early 2000s and the remarkable success story of the charity she helped co-found and now leads.

Sue was also the keynote speaker at the annual conference of the Centre for Voluntary Sector Leadership (CVSL) on campus in Milton Keynes on Tuesday 9 July, receiving a £500 donation for Brain Tumour Research from the OU.
